when sorting date why does the system jump off the first line (and drop a line)so that you have to include an extra line above to make it give you the correct data

RE: Excel Sorting pattern

Hi Jim,

Thank you for your question.

The Sort feature in Excel treats the first row as header row by default. To avoid that, you may highlight the full data table and choose DATA menu > SORT option and select No Header Row > Press OK.

Excel tip:

Brighten up your Excel 2010 Spreadsheet by changing the colours of the gridlines

Excel 2010 allows you to change the colour of grid lines instead of keeping them in boring black.

Select the File tab on the Ribbon, click Options, click Advanced, scroll down to ''Display options for this worksheet.'' Next to ''Gridline colour,'' choose your favourite colour, then once you've done this, click OK. Easy!
